Most a short while ago, it's been recognized that conolidine and the above derivatives act around the atypical chemokine receptor 3 (ACKR3. Expressed in equivalent places as classical opioid receptors, it binds to your big selection of endogenous opioids. Unlike most opioid receptors, this receptor functions being a scavenger and does not activate a second messenger procedure (fifty nine). As mentioned by Meyrath et al., this also indicated a attainable hyperlink amongst these receptors and also the endogenous opiate method (59). This analyze in the long run identified which the ACKR3 receptor did not generate any G protein signal reaction by measuring and finding no mini G protein interactions, as opposed to classical opiate receptors, which recruit these proteins for signaling.
Though this study identifies the correlation involving conolidine and ACKR3, the system of motion following the binding interaction just isn't however apparent.
